Installation/Set-Up Challenges for Plastic Sheet Bending
When working with plastic sheet bending, there are several common installation or setup challenges that may arise, including:
Temperature and Heating Control: Achieving the right temperature for heating the plastic sheet evenly can be a challenge. Inconsistent heating may cause the sheet to warp or deform.
Bending Radius and Angle: Determining the correct bending radius and angle is crucial for achieving the desired shape. Incorrect settings may result in over-bending or under-bending of the sheet.
Tooling and Equipment: Using the right tools and equipment for the specific type of plastic being bent is essential. Inadequate tools or equipment may lead to improper bends and surface defects.
Material Selection: Different types of plastics have varying properties and behaviors during the bending process. Choosing the appropriate material for the desired application is important to avoid issues such as cracking or brittleness.
Cooling Process: Proper cooling of the bent plastic sheet is necessary to maintain its shape and prevent warping. Inadequate cooling time or improper cooling methods can result in deformation of the final product.
Quality Control: Ensuring consistent quality across multiple bends is crucial for producing uniform products. Monitoring the process parameters and inspecting the final product for defects are vital steps to maintain quality standards.
By addressing these challenges with careful planning, proper equipment, and attention to detail, you can improve the efficiency and quality of plastic sheet bending processes.
